Discussion:
URGENTE¿Cambiar cadena de conexion Dataset enlazado?
(demasiado antiguo para responder)
Diego
2007-04-02 12:08:07 UTC
Permalink
Amigos yo he hecho mi proyecto a travez de el asistente para origenes de
datos que me genera un dataset en lazado a la BD, ahora lo que quiero es
generar un ejecutable para otra pc, esto quiere decir que la cadena de
conexión a la base de datos cambiaría, como se hace esto??? que debo hacer??

Espero su ayuda y muchas Gracias..

Saludos

Diego
SoftJaén
2007-04-02 13:18:49 UTC
Permalink
Post by Diego
yo he hecho mi proyecto a travez de el asistente para origenes de
datos que me genera un dataset en lazado a la BD, ahora lo que
quiero es generar un ejecutable para otra pc, esto quiere decir que
la cadena de conexión a la base de datos cambiaría, como se hace
esto??? que debo hacer??
Hola, Diego:

Eso pasa por utilizar los dichosos "asistentes". :-)

Como me imagino que el asistente para orígenes de datos te habrá creado una
clase TableAdapter, que normalmente se llama igual que el nombre de la tabla
de la base de datos que hayas elegido, más el nombre «TableAdapter», como
por ejemplo, ClientesTableAdapter, lo único que tienes que hacer es
modificar la propiedad «ConnectionString», del objeto «Connection» de dicha
clase, por ejemplo, en el evento «Load» del formulario:

Private Sub Form1_Load(...) Handles MyBase.Load

' Nueva cadena de conexión para una base de datos
' Microsoft Access.
'
Me.ClientesTableAdapter.Connection.ConnectionString = _
"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=C:\Mis documentos\Bd1.mdb"

End Sub

Un saludo
--
Enrique Martínez
[MS MVP - VB]

Nota informativa: La información contenida en este mensaje, así como el
código fuente incluido en el mismo, se proporciona «COMO ESTÁ», sin
garantías de ninguna clase, y no otorga derecho alguno. Usted asume
cualquier riesgo al poner en práctica, utilizar o ejecutar lo recomendado o
sugerido en el presente mensaje.
Loading...